A hidden treasure in the heart of San Juan Bautista 💓 I say hidden because you enter a little gate off the main street. It seems like nothing really. Then you walk down a narrow side yard and it opens up to a beautiful garden. The court yard is sprayed with many colors of umbrellas. There is a canopy trees above. There is plants and cactus, succulents EVERYWHERE! The best part is through the back of the courtyard you enter through a beautiful wood arch gate. This is where the plant heaven is. The Adobe tiles are spread across a huge courtyard. Lights are strung throughout. So many flowers are blooming throughout the year. There is very old,large flowering cactus. Geraniums in so many colors. Beautiful old trees adorn with other hanging plants . They even have an area for some ducks in the back left corner. Jardines even does weddings here. Now to the food. The chips and salsa are delicious. The salsa is the perfect amount of spice. The guacamole is so yummy, I highly recommend. My favorite dish is the Chile Verde. They give you so much, I always need to take some home. My husband always gets Manuel's burrito with Shrimp. He's like the fish too. Any flavor of their margaritas are delicious. My favorite is the strawberry 🍓 😋. I highly recommend this restaurant. The staff are very friendly, oh and the restrooms are very clean too.
